    <title>Government Amends India-Mauritius CECPA Tariff Structure with New Duty Rates for Seafood and Floral Products</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/highlights?id=87023</link>
    <description>The Central Government has amended Notification No. 25/2021-Customs dated March 31, 2021, pertaining to the India-Mauritius Comprehensive Economic Cooperation and Partnership Agreement (CECPA). The amendment, effective March 28, 2025, through Notification No. 22/2025-Customs, substitutes the original TABLE 1 with a revised tariff structure. The modification establishes new customs duty rates for various tariff items, primarily affecting seafood products (tariff codes 0302-0305) and floral goods (0603). The revised rates range from complete exemption (0.00%) for certain fish species to 30.00% for cut flowers. This amendment was enacted under Section 25(1) of the Customs Act, 1962, upon determination of public interest necessity.</description>
